活化粉煤灰处理实验室废水的实验研究

摘    要:以活化粉煤灰为材料,以实验室废水为吸附处理对象,采用不同投加量、时间、温度、pH值、转速进行吸附研究。实验结果表明,活化粉煤灰对实验室废水中的Cr(Ⅵ)有较好的吸附作用,当活化粉煤灰处理剂用量4g,处理时间为20min,温度为20℃,pH=7时,转速为70r/min,Cr(VI)的去除率高达89.9%。

Study on the treatment of laboratory wastewater by activated fly ash

Abstract:Activated fly ash was used to treat laboratory waste water using different quantity ,time ,temperature,pH ,rotational speed. The results showed that Cr(VI) of laboratory wastewater were much better adsorbed by the activated fly ash. When optimum condition is that adsorbent quantity is 4g, adsorbent time is 20min, adsorbent temperature is 20℃, pH is7.0 and adsorbent rotational speed is 70r/min, activated fly ash capacities of Cr(VI) is high to 89.9%.
